The Coca-Cola Company is building a networked global organization across more than 200 countries, combining the power of scale, with deep knowledge to win locally. A critical component of this networked organization is the creation of Platform Services to become the new backbone of our operating structure through a network of globally scaled services. Marketing & PACS platform services is one of the critical service hubs. The Company is transforming its approach and capabilities as it relates to Marketing Knowledge and specifically in its analytics discipline to deliver the analysis and scorecards that will enable competitively advantaged Marketing that drives the growth of the TCCC portfolio, our consumer & shopper base, as well as overall contribution to growth. Best in class analytics and the provision thereof is at the heart of this transformation and the Knowledge & Insights, Manager is responsible for driving & providing knowledge and insights and building brand analytic capability to and across the enterprise.

Function Related Activities/Key Responsibilities:

  • Drive and deliver brand focused knowledge and insights leveraging standard reporting framework, scorecards and dashboards.
  • Reports real time on brand business performance metrics and diagnostic for marketing actions. Provides analysis based on standardized templates at speed and to scale.
  • Build brand focused knowledge and insights capability working closely with the Platform Services data team and in partnership with Center and OU Insights & Marketing Operations teams.
  • Develops dashboarding analytic technology and data visualization and interrogation systems to support both local and meta data analysis, in partnership with the Platform Services data and technology teams.
  • Drive continuous improvement and learning through rigorous and consistent measurement & evaluation of activity.
  • Administration: Vendor management.
  • Work collaboratively within the Marketing analytics team. Model a culture that improves the organization's comfort with the speed of change, challenging assumptions, relentless pursuit of improvement - all with a high sense of personal accountability.


Education Requirements:
Bachelor's Degree required; MBA or Advanced Degree preferred

Related Work Experience:
Minimum of 5 or more years of work experience within insights and analytics. Brand analytics and business intelligence experience a plus. The required focus is on the relevance of the recent work they've done as it pertains to this role. Needs to have experience working across teams and geographies in a complex, global environment working within teams of internal and external resources. Experience in working directly with Marketing teams and designing, executing, and analyzing primary & secondary data.

Functional Skills:

  • TCCC Marketing, category & brand knowledge and experience is key.
  • Knowledge & experience in TCCC's brand analytic tools will be a strong advantage.
  • Cross Functional Relationships: Knowledge of and ability to articulate to senior management the benefits of supporting cross-functional objectives to achieve the business plan.
  • Candidate must have strong analytics experience and be well versed in storytelling from data. Must be experienced in translating analytics into actionable outcomes.
  • Ability to simplify complex ideas and concepts and insights to communicate the "so what" / "now what" to the business stakeholders and drive action.
  • Must be well versed in: Research and Trend Analysis: Knowledge of and ability to interpret and apply data and insights to inform TCCC's brand strategy and programs.
  • SME level experience and applied knowledge of insights and analytics
